前言最近,AIGC(即AIGeneratedContent,是指利用人工智能技术来生成内容)真的是火出了天际。除了被挤到服务器满负荷的chatGPT,另一个也颇受瞩目的领域当属AI作画了。利用开源的一类“扩散(diffusion)”模型,你可以随时用AI进行绘画创作。除了常见的网页版注册->输入文本->调用API->等待画作生成->截图或下载保存的流程,当然,作为一个不想被限制的开发者,相信一定有小伙伴想在自己的电脑上、畅行无阻的进行创作。那么就跟随我们下面的简单三个步骤,来看看怎么样在自己的电脑上就能方便快速地搭建好运行StableDiffusion模型pipeline的环境、随心所欲的让A
当使用“shorthandhexidecimal”(style="color:#FFF;")定义颜色时,是否有定义的方法来扩展shorthand?(style="color:#F0F0F0;"或style="color:#FFFFFF;")所有浏览器都使用相同的扩展方法吗?这种行为是否符合规范(如果是,它是在哪里定义的)?扩展方法在CSS1/2/3之间可能会有所不同吗?我观察到“大多数浏览器”扩展为#FFFFFF。是否有其他地方(HTML/CSS之外)允许使用这种简写形式,但展开方式不同?我一直避免使用速记十六进制,因为我从来不知道这些问题的答案......
当使用“shorthandhexidecimal”(style="color:#FFF;")定义颜色时,是否有定义的方法来扩展shorthand?(style="color:#F0F0F0;"或style="color:#FFFFFF;")所有浏览器都使用相同的扩展方法吗?这种行为是否符合规范(如果是,它是在哪里定义的)?扩展方法在CSS1/2/3之间可能会有所不同吗?我观察到“大多数浏览器”扩展为#FFFFFF。是否有其他地方(HTML/CSS之外)允许使用这种简写形式,但展开方式不同?我一直避免使用速记十六进制,因为我从来不知道这些问题的答案......
如何使鼠标悬停时字体变大?随着时间的推移,颜色过渡效果很好,但字体大小由于某种原因会立即切换。示例代码:bodyp{font-size:12px;color:#0F9;transition:font-size12s;-moz-transition:font-size12s;/*Firefox4*/-webkit-transition:font-size12s;/*SafariandChrome*/-o-transition:font-size12s;transition:color12s;-moz-transition:color12s;/*Firefox4*/-webkit-tran
如何使鼠标悬停时字体变大?随着时间的推移,颜色过渡效果很好,但字体大小由于某种原因会立即切换。示例代码:bodyp{font-size:12px;color:#0F9;transition:font-size12s;-moz-transition:font-size12s;/*Firefox4*/-webkit-transition:font-size12s;/*SafariandChrome*/-o-transition:font-size12s;transition:color12s;-moz-transition:color12s;/*Firefox4*/-webkit-tran
有没有办法使用NSArrayIBInspectable来在Storyboard自定义View中定义多个值?我知道NSArray没有任何关于将存储在其中的对象类型的信息,所以这可能是一个问题。但是有一些使用注释或其他东西的解决方案吗?我想做的是通过Storyboard设置UIColors的NSArray,并在Storyboard可视化期间在View中绘制渐变图层。我开始创建两个名为startColor和endColor的属性。这很好用,但我想做的更通用。这是我的drawRect方法:-(void)drawRect:(CGRect)rect{CAGradientLayer*gradient
有没有办法使用NSArrayIBInspectable来在Storyboard自定义View中定义多个值?我知道NSArray没有任何关于将存储在其中的对象类型的信息,所以这可能是一个问题。但是有一些使用注释或其他东西的解决方案吗?我想做的是通过Storyboard设置UIColors的NSArray,并在Storyboard可视化期间在View中绘制渐变图层。我开始创建两个名为startColor和endColor的属性。这很好用,但我想做的更通用。这是我的drawRect方法:-(void)drawRect:(CGRect)rect{CAGradientLayer*gradient
#请先使用命令pipinstallsxtwl安装依赖库后,再执行以下脚本importsxtwlymc=["正","二","三","四","五","六","七","八","九","十","冬","腊"]rmc=["初一","初二","初三","初四","初五","初六","初七","初八","初九","初十","十一","十二","十三","十四","十五","十六","十七","十八","十九","二十","廿一","廿二","廿三","廿四","廿五","廿六","廿七","廿八","廿九","三十","卅一"]csrq=sxtwl.fromSolar(1990,1,1)#在此填写自己的公历
#请先使用命令pipinstallsxtwl安装依赖库后,再执行以下脚本importsxtwlymc=["正","二","三","四","五","六","七","八","九","十","冬","腊"]rmc=["初一","初二","初三","初四","初五","初六","初七","初八","初九","初十","十一","十二","十三","十四","十五","十六","十七","十八","十九","二十","廿一","廿二","廿三","廿四","廿五","廿六","廿七","廿八","廿九","三十","卅一"]csrq=sxtwl.fromSolar(1990,1,1)#在此填写自己的公历
functionautoLoad(){varsUserAgent=navigator.userAgent.toLowerCase();varbIsIpad=sUserAgent.match(/ipad/i)=="ipad";varbIsIphoneOs=sUserAgent.match(/iphoneos/i)=="iphoneos";varbIsMidp=sUserAgent.match(/midp/i)=="midp";//移动设备varbIsUc7=sUserAgent.match(/rv:1.2.3.4/i)=="rv:1.2.3.4";//手机浏览器varbIsUc=sUserAge